The Real Estate, Information Technology, Engineering, and Support Services (RITES) team on the National Airspace System (NAS) Integration Support Contract (NISC) with the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) is seeking a
Program Analyst to work with the best and brightest people around the country in creating innovative solutions for our customers.

You will work in a fast-paced and diverse environment, enjoy flexible work arrangements, and will have a management team that encourages your career development and growth.

In this role, you will gain many intangible skills, such as time and task management, critical thinking and problem solving, the ability to communicate complicated problems in a concise manner, as well as solve complex problems using available tools.

The Program Analyst will primarily handle all programmatic and operational tasks supporting the Task Order Managers and 150+ Team members.


Primary Responsibilities

  • Onboarding/Offboarding subcontractor and Leidos employees at the contract and team levels
  • Creating and maintaining employee trackers, project documentation trackers, and analyst checklists
  • Creating quick reference guides and work instructions to address employee questions.
  • Serve as point of contact for any ad hoc employee inquiries.
  • Submitting employee IT requests (e.g. hardware, software, employee issues) to the customers and communicating progress of the requests to the team member.
  • Requesting and submitting monthly status reports and accomplishments in accordance with contractual requirements.
  • Planning and executing successful team building motivational events.
  • Utilizing and learning technology systems to create and manipulate various internal reports.
  • Maintain RITES Team SharePoint site, which includes charging documentation, telework logs, Government Furnished Equipment (GFE) details, mandatory training certifications, and weekly RITES Org Chart updates.
  • Representing the RITES team during weekly contractwide meetings and reporting updates to the team, including open requisition statuses.
  • Communicating with Leidos resources to actively engage employees with corporate opportunities, such as Employee Resource Groups and volunteer activities.
  • Serve as the Task Order Manager delegate for creating requisitions and tracking the workflow using the Vector (SharePoint) internal tracking tools.
  • Collaborate with both NISC Subcontracts and Security teams to fill open requisitions efficiently.
  • Track work products and owners for all active RITES team Task Orders and make sure they're submitted in a timely manner.
  • Serve as the RITES liaison to Task Order Managers, Subcontractor POCs, and new hires for Security, IT, time charging and onboarding statuses.
  • Assist Finance in approving weekly invoice charges for subcontractors and Leidos employees under all RITES team Task Orders.
  • Completing operational updates for new RITES Task Orders and Task Order revisions.
  • Providing employees with current work authorization documents and charging information.

Basic Qualifications

  • Bachelor's degree and 2 to 4 years of prior relevant experience or Masters with less than 2 years of prior relevant experience.
  • Must be eligible to work in the U.S. and pass FAA security screening for positions of public trust.
  • MS Office skills (Microsoft Word, Excel, PowerPoint, SharePoint, Visio).
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ills demonstrated in previous employment; innovative approach to projects, and ability to work in a team.
  • Acute attention to detail and exceptional organizational skills.

Preferred Qualifications
Preferred previous experience in a federal or commercial professional services contracting/consulting environment: operations, project management, and other logistics analyses.
